(Richland PIO) – Richland County Council Chairwoman Jesica Mackey has been appointed to serve on the board of directors for the South Carolina Association of Counties (SCAC).
The SCAC, a nonpartisan, nonprofit organization, provides resources, training, education and guidance for administrators, staff and elected officials in all of South Carolina's 46 counties. The board of directors represents the state’s urban and rural counties and helps lead the association to ensure programs and services meet the diverse needs of all counties.
"This appointment is a tremendous honor,” Mackey said. “As a representative of Richland County, I am excited about the opportunity to expand advocacy through networking with my colleagues around the state, while continuing to address issues that are important to the residents of Richland County."
“Chairwoman Mackey has served on our Revenue, Finance and Economic Development Steering Committee and brings a wealth of knowledge and experience that SCAC can benefit from as we share ideas and collaborate to solve common challenges facing all 46 counties,” SCAC President William Robinson said. “I look forward to working with Chairwoman Mackey on the board and am thankful for her willingness to serve not only her own community, but also give back to the state by lending her expertise to our association.”
Chairwoman Mackey has also served on the SCAC’s Legislative Committee and is a graduate of the South Carolina Association of Counties Institute of Government, Levels I and II. She has represented District 9 on Richland County Council since 2021.
